RIVIERA ESTATE, Bermuda - Nov. 29, 2018 - PRLog -- Singer and producer, Clinark has remixed his Lovers Rock song "Angel Eyes" for release this Christmas 2018. The original song "Angel Eyes" was released on the "Journey to Foreign" album in 2008. It is a love song in a Lovers Rock Reggae style. It was co-written by Clinark Dill & J. Edwards and produced by producers Mafia & Fluxy and vocals by Kofi and Barbara Napp.

He is currently located in his hometown in Southampton, Bermuda.  He said "I was looking for a song that was warm for the season and Angel Eyes is a popular favourite amongst my fans. As it's a great love song, I thought it would be good to remix the track and vocals and reintroduce it to a new audience."

More about Clinark:

Singer, songwriter and producer, Clinark is known as " The Reggae Torch." His real name is Clinarke Dill. He was born on the British Territory of Bermuda. He sang and played keyboards and drums. for top bands. A chronic bout of vertigo caused Dill to turn his back on music in 1999. He wrote and recorded the vocals for a song called 'Dem Come' (2004) under the name of 'Dill-in-Jah, this was for UK label, Dread Unity.  He co-founded the independent record label, Nurture Projects Music in 2004. In 2006, he released his first album, "Clinark Live in Holland with Dutch band "Poor Man Friend." He released his debut studio album "Journey to Foreign" in 2008. This included collaborations with Maxi Priest with the song "Better Tomorrow" receiving a nomination as 'Song of the Year" (2009). He also collaborated with Richie Spice, Luciano, Kofi, Brinsley Forde (Aswad) Irie Love, Fantan Mojah and Gramps and Peetah Heritage and Troy Anthony. He was nominated for two British Reggae Industry Awards for "A Tribute to Michael Jackson - A legend and a Warrior" (2010) and "Journey to Foreign in Dub"(2010). His previous works include "I'll Be There" (2009) just before Jackson's passing, He released an E.P, "The Solution"(2015) and two more tribute singles "Float- A Tribute to Muhammed Ali" & "Chicago"(2016). He also released Bob Marley tributes "Guiltiness" (2017) and "Africa Unite" (2018), Unite Forget About The Fight" and "Who Is It" (2018).
